Analysis
In 2011, electricity, gas and water supply, value added in Senegal stood at 221.61 billion current LCU. That is the highest value across all 33 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 18.9% on the previous year and up 204.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, electricity, gas and water supply, value added in Senegal peaked at 221.61 billion current LCU in 2011 and was at its lowest, 18.07 billion current LCU, in 1979.
That places Senegal 6th out of 51 countries with data for 2011, putting it in the top 10%.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
Value added in gas, electricity and water is defined as the value of output of the ‘Electricity, Gas and Water supply' industry less the value of intermediate consumption (intermediate inputs). Gas, electricity and water is a subset of industry (ISIC 40-41). Data are in current local currency.
